Цитратный цикл: реакции

В цитратном цикле (цикл лимонной кислоты; метаболический процесс, протекающий в матриксе митохондрий) ацетильные остатки (CH3CO-) окисляются до диоксида углерода (CO2). Полученные при этом восстановительные эквиваленты ...
